I, HINRY HUMPHREYS of No. 1 Tregunter Mansions Lay Road

Victoria in the Colony of Hongkong Merchant and a Justice

of the Peace for the Colony of Hongkong do solemnly sincere-

ly and truly declare and say as follows :-

1.

STATUTORY DECLARATION

I have been a Householder in the Colony of Hongkong

for the last 30 years and upwards.
